    • A detonation engine which creates thrust by generating a detonation wave, wherein the overall engine structure is simplified, and continuous output can be obtained, comprises: a rotational flow generation device which generates rotational flow about an axis in a mixed gas of air and fuel or of oxygen and fuel; a detonation chamber arranged downstream from the rotational flow generation device, formed in a ring-shape radially extended and continuous in the circumferential direction, which continuously combusts in the circumferential direction the mixed gas in which the rotational flow is generated to generate detonation waves, and draws it in from the radial inside and exhausts it to the radial outside; and a nozzle which is connected to the detonation chamber, and jets the high temperature and pressure combustion gas generated by the detonation waves flowing from the detonation chamber, to the rear while expanding it, and converts it into thrust.
